Do Airlines offer senior discounts?

Yes, senior discounts are still available, but they vary by airline. Many U.S. carriers once offered them widely, but now only a few continue to do so. Also, these deals often aren’t visible during normal fare searches.

Here are some airlines that still provide senior discounts:

  • American Airlines: Offers senior fares on select domestic routes for travelers aged 65 and above. These are not always shown online, so it’s best to call or book through a travel agent.
  • United Airlines: Provides senior fares for certain domestic flights for passengers 65 and older. You can find these options directly on their website by selecting the senior passenger category when booking.
  • Southwest Airlines: Previously offered senior fares but discontinued them in 2022. However, they still offer flexible cancellation policies and no change fees, which are helpful for senior travelers.

To get the best deal, it’s always smart to ask directly or book through a trusted travel agency that specializes in senior travel. That way, you won’t miss out on hidden perks and discounts.

What tips help seniors save big on airfare?

Seniors can save money on airfare by booking in advance, choosing midweek flights, using senior discounts like those offered by American Airlines, and reaching out to travel agents or airline support to uncover special deals.

®  Can flexible travel dates really make a difference?

Absolutely! Flying on mid-week days like Tuesday or Wednesday or choosing off-peak hours can cut your airfare by up to 30% or more. Since seniors often have flexible schedules, this is a great way to avoid high prices and busy airports, making your trip both cheaper and more relaxing.

®  Is it better to book early or last minute?

For all seniors, booking your flight about 3 to 6 weeks ahead is often the sweet spot for getting good deals. It also gives you a better chance to choose your seat and arrange any special help you might need, like wheelchair assistance.

Pro Tip: Always let the airline or travel agent know your age when booking. Some senior discounts aren’t shown online but can be added if you ask—so speak up and save.

What extra perks can seniors access when booking flights?

Seniors can unlock a variety of helpful perks when booking flights. These benefits can make the journey smoother, more comfortable, and even more affordable. Here’s what to look out for:

✔️ Priority boarding for easier access to the plane
✔️ Travel assistance like wheelchair service and help at check-in or security
✔️ Special senior fares on select routes with some airlines
✔️ Flexible ticket change policies in case of plan changes
✔️ Preferred seating options and occasional free upgrades
✔️ Free or discounted checked baggage, depending on airline policies or booking channel

These perks can vary, so it’s a good idea to ask while booking or consult a trusted travel expert.

®  Do seniors get help at airports?

Most airlines offer complimentary assistance for seniors, including help with check-in, boarding, and connections. You’ll need to request these services while booking.

®  Are seniors eligible for free checked bags or seat upgrades?

You may not always get them, but some ticket types or airline memberships can include free checked bags, better seats, or early boarding. Booking with a senior discount or through a travel agent can also help you access these extra perks.

What happens if a senior misses their flight?

Missing a flight can be stressful, but many airlines have policies to help—especially for seniors. Depending on your ticket type and the reason for the delay, you may be able to rebook without paying extra fees. It’s always a good idea to contact the airline or your travel agent right away to find the best solution and get your travel plans back on track.

How can seniors make flying easier and more enjoyable?

Seniors can make flying easier and more enjoyable by choosing non-stop flights, arriving early at the airport, and requesting assistance if needed. Airlines like American Airlines and United offer special services for senior travelers, including wheelchair support and priority boarding. These services can be requested while booking or by contacting the airline directly.
